Output cd95b1d7bca4274aafab6727af8fd77df21e091d8aa36b6e4dfb4257c79b93e2:25

value
101126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f8b95d9d6981dc5cfe2a12c724845b028df296 OP_EQUAL
address
3KTvyQod9o7wPihEKw19ioVwqE749wWpKB
transaction
cd95b1d7bca4274aafab6727af8fd77df21e091d8aa36b6e4dfb4257c79b93e2